Safety Evaluation

Study has shown that One in three community-dwelling elderly aged ≥ 65 years and one in two aged > 80 years will have at least one fall within a year, the older one gets the higher the chance of fall increases, it is also known that falls account for 40% of injury-related deaths.

 

Fall prevention and safety of the home environment become paramount in an age-in-place home.  Many people think that safety is just about putting grab bars around the house, but it is really more than just grab bars. For example, one of the many things that people may overlook is as simple as lighting, the risk of falling increases when there is inadequate lighting, and with all the new technology available, a smart home system also helps to reduce the risks of falling when moving around your home.
